The Jewels: Nacre & Further
Pakistan boasts a unexpectedly rich heritage when it comes to jewels, often overlooked amidst its other cultural treasures. While diamonds and rubies might grab headlines elsewhere, Pakistan's contribution to the world of valuable stones includes exquisite pearls, particularly from the Sindh region, where the ancient pearl diving industry continues, albeit on a smaller scale. Beyond the luster of pearls, the country also yields a variety of other interesting minerals, including serpentine, which is commonly used for carvings and ornamental objects. You can also find deposits of agate, garnet, and even traces of emerald. These earth-mined gems, carefully harvested and often handcrafted by skilled artisans, represent a tangible link to Pakistan’s geological past and artistic heritage. The search for new mineral discoveries continues, potentially unveiling even greater treasures for Pakistan’s jewelry industry.

Real Pearls in Pakistan: Prices & Identifying Finest Grade
The allure of nacreous treasures in Pakistan is undeniable, but navigating the market can be complex. Prices for authentic pearls fluctuate wildly, ranging from PKR five thousand for smaller, lower-grade freshwater pearls to PKR 50000 or even significantly more for larger, exceptionally lustrous South Sea or Akoya pearls. Usually, saltwater pearls command a higher price due to their rarity and superior luster. When assessing quality, look for a round or near-round shape; a surface that pearl moti price in pakistan is relatively free from blemishes; and, most importantly, a brilliant, deep luster - the way the pearl reflects radiance. Produced freshwater pearls are more frequently found and consequently tend to be more affordable, while natural pearls are exceedingly rare and prohibitively expensive. Think about seeking expert advice from a reputable jeweler before making a purchase to confirm the pearl’s authenticity and overall quality.
